Note: These are part-time Faculty positions (up to 6 hours per week) starting January 7th, 2026 and ending April 17th, 2026.

We require faculty qualified to teach across the following areas:

  • Aviation Technician – Maintenance
  • Aviation Technician – Avionics
  • Aviation Technician – Structures

A part-time Professor at Fanshawe College is responsible for providing academic leadership and for developing an effective learning environment for students.  Successful candidates will teach courses within the Norton Wolf School of Aviation and Aerospace Technology, and will be required to perform work on campus, as required.

Specific Qualifications

  • Licensed Aviation Technician: M, E or S – Maintenance, Avionics or Structures
  • Excellent communication, team building and leadership and computer skills are expected
  • Prior teaching experience in an academic setting is an asset
